Description

A Copper Trapdoor is a metallic hatch block that opens and closes on a hinge and provides a solid metal look for floors balconies and hidden access points. It matches copper doors and grates and is ideal for builds that want consistent metal hardware across entrances and vents. Trapdoors are compact and versatile and they can be placed on the floor or on the side of a block to act as a door or as a cover for hidden chests and machinery. A copper finished trapdoor brings a warm sheen and a sense of durability that works well in workshops docks and modern industrial interiors. Builders commonly use trapdoors as secret entrances to storage areas or to create clever access systems where space is tight and where a full door would be out of place. When combined with redstone the trapdoor can be automated to open on pressure plates buttons or on more complex timers which makes it a useful mechanical element as well as a decorative one.

How to use Copper Trapdoor

Place a Copper Trapdoor on the top or side of a block to make a hatch style opening and use levers buttons and pressure plates to automate it. Use trapdoors to create hidden storage hatches attic entrances and compact doors in narrow corridors and combine them with copper doors and grates for a cohesive metallic finish.
